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
306 32 88819 6645
009210573 4138588
009210573 4138588
511908829 60 761976633 82440517 6158447
All about undefined
Interested in learning more?
009210573 4138588
511908829 60 761976633 82440517 6158447
See more
252 705456 382
896630 6513139177 5414
See more
3137811 0980540 945
99513 54177 9040 453
See more